Supply chain nightmares are doing what regulators and rivals can't: Slow Amazon down
Amazon's rise has been relentless for more than a decade, with regulators and rivals alike failing to slow it. But now Amazon has taken a hit from a pair of immovable forces: snarled supply chains and worker shortages.
